Summary
Hemiarthroplasty using osteochondral autografts and allografts were performed on 40 hip, 23 knee and 5 shoulder joints in baboons. Follow-up at one, two and three years revealed good results as assessed by clinical and radiological examination.
Histological and radionuclide studies revealed cartilage viability in 70 to 80% of cases.
